Core Viewpoint - A class action lawsuit has been filed against Ardent Health, Inc. for alleged violations of the Securities Exchange Act, specifically for making false and misleading statements regarding its financial reporting [1][2]. Group 1: Lawsuit Details - The class period for the lawsuit is from July 18, 2024, to November 12, 2025, with a deadline for lead plaintiff appointments set for March 9, 2026 [2]. - The complaint alleges that Ardent Health utilized a 180-day cliff on accounts receivable, allowing the company to report inflated amounts and delay loss recognition, rendering its public statements materially misleading [2].
